Position Overview

We are looking for a Programme Manager / Business Analyst to be based in Frankfurt with a background in front office technology and business change delivery particularly in the Treasury space to support a substantial CTB (change the bank) book of work. The candidate will initially support the Treasury Markets and Investment (TMI)- Securitisation project. The PM/BA will be responsible for assisting in defining project scope and deliverables which support business goals and ensuring F2B stakeholder collaboration and optimisation.

In this role you will be responsible for the whole lifecycle of the project from planning, scope, governance through to testing and implementation and supporting any business analysis activities.

Project Delivery Ensures:

  • Delivery of technical capabilities to be able to structure transactions across product suite contributing to the banks Unfunded Contingent Collateral, RWA relief and adherence to regulatory compliance.

Your Key Responsibilities:

  • Managing projects or workstreams within a larger programme with a focus on supporting the end-to-end delivery of the project within Treasury and relevant ad-hoc requests from planning to execution and closure.
  • Develop and define project governance with key stakeholders, managing all project aspects including but not limited to developing implementation plans, scope, impact analysis, identifying / mitigating risks and escalating issues to drive resolution.
  • Responsible for active stakeholder engagement by ensuring a close collaboration with key stakeholders across DB and by working closely with SMEs (e.g. product specialists) to collect, balance and prioritize business requirements.
  • Refine business requirements with subject matter experts and work collaboratively with IT delivery partners to propose solutions and phasing of deliveries.

Your Skills and Experiences:

  • Professional experience in project and/or change management in financial industry or banking sector.
  • Strong knowledge and understanding of financial markets & treasury products and systems.
  • Familiarity and understanding of trading desk technology, trade lifecycle functions, Front Office risk and portfolio management within large institutions.
  • Proven experience and understanding leading a complex project day to day across multiple locations/countries or multiple asset classes (Experience with Issuance products a plus).
  • Ability to effectively communicate with trading, quant, operations, and finance teams to deliver results and the ability to influence, negotiate and constructively challenge at a variety of levels.
  • Experience working across regions, especially with offshore technology teams.
  • Proficient in English (spoken and written), German language skills beneficial.
